K&M Macross VF-1J GBP Trading Figure












I got this locally to blend in my collection of Macross toys. The figure is part of Macross trading figure Series 002. It’s made of painted snapped fit PVC plastic and stands about 9cm tall. I like the anime pose of GBP about to release its missiles. Best thing is that the hatch on shoulder can be opened. Small but still look very photogenic.

IMEN Robotech Mospeada

Just a quick one on part 2 of these adorable Robotech IMEN and this time from Mospeada saga. In my opinion, I find those in cyclone bike suit cool and very to scale. It's also interesting to see the pilots partnering with their mechas posing for photo-shoot.

These collectibles had escape from their cards and were set to go on a mission to reflex point with an objective to terminate the invids. These IMENs sure look adorable even though they are non-transformable. Nothing gets better than playing and feeling the quality of toys. Since these are cutie collectibles, I don't supposed they have good articulation. The toys also comes with a metal coin like those tokens that we used to insert in old arcade machine. One more thing, there are magnet at the sole of there figurines so it could attach to the metal coin.

MSIA GM Custom











RGM-79N GM Custom is one of the many upgraded variations of the GM, and was only assigned to ace pilots and squad leaders and it is known to be piloted by Captain South Burning and some of the main characters aboard the Albion in Gundam 0083 (later deployed by the AEUG in the Zeta Gundam series.).

This is the US version in greener tone compared to the Japanese version mild blue green color. Well, I have both version but the Japanese version is still in MISB condition. The toy stand approximately 4.5". It is one of the more popular and sought after figures from the 0083 MSIA Mobile Suit Gundam action figures line and could fetch a reasonably good price on online auction.
